
Kelly D. Dellinger, 55, of Fremont, OH died unexpectedly on Sunday, May 17, 2015 as a result of a motor vehicle accident. He was born on March 7, 1960 in Willard, OH, the son of Robert C. and Jeanette (Dinninger) Dellinger. He was a 1978 graduate of Margaretta/EHOVE High School.
Kelly married Linda Swain on December 18, 1982 at his parent’s log cabin in Clyde, OH and she survives. He worked in the Maintenance Department at Nickel’s Bakery and H.J. Heinz for over fifteen years at each company and retired in 2013. Kelly was a member of the NRA and enjoyed hunting, fishing and working on cars. He was a real outdoorsman. He loved helping others and spending time with his family.
Kelly is survived by his wife, Linda Swain, Fremont, OH; daughters, Bethney Ottney, Fremont, OH, Rebecca Dellinger, Bellevue, OH; mother, Jeanette Dellinger, Oak Harbor, OH; brother, Burl (Sue) Dellinger, Monroeville, OH grandchildren, Tyler and Autumn Ottney, Brenna Lee and Rebecca Skodny.
He was preceded in death by his father; sister, Ona Sue Adams.
